#### What is an Automotive Engine Cover?
An automotive engine cover, often referred to as a valve cover or engine trim cover, is a component that encloses the engine's top section. Made from various materials, including plastic, aluminum, or magnesium, these covers serve several key functions:
1. **Protection**: They shield engine components from dirt, debris, and environmental elements, helping to maintain the integrity of the engine.
2. **Aesthetics**: Engine covers enhance the visual appeal of the engine compartment, contributing to the overall look of the vehicle.
3. **Noise Reduction**: Many covers are designed to dampen engine noise, thereby providing a quieter ride.
4. **Heat Management**: Engine covers can contribute to managing engine heat by providing insulation and shielding sensitive components.

The automotive engine cover market includes several materials:
1. **Thermoplastics** are lightweight, cost-effective, and provide excellent insulation, making them popular for many modern vehicles.
2. **Composites** combine materials for enhanced strength and reduced weight, offering superior durability and resistance to heat and chemicals.
3. **Metals**, especially aluminum and steel, deliver robust protection and heat resistance but are heavier and more expensive.
4. **Others** may include unique materials like rubber or hybrid options, tailored for specific performance needs in specialized vehicles.
